What is a 1756 Tbnh Wiring Diagram and How is it Used?

The 1756 Tbnh Wiring Diagram is an essential document for anyone working with Allen-Bradley ControlLogix or CompactLogix systems, specifically those utilizing the 1756-TBCH terminal block. This diagram provides a visual representation of how the wires are connected between the ControlLogix I/O module and the field devices. It details the specific terminal connections on the 1756-TBCH block, indicating which input or output point corresponds to which terminal. Essentially, it serves as a blueprint for electricians, technicians, and engineers to correctly wire sensors, actuators, and other control components to the PLC (Programmable Logic Controller).

The primary use of a 1756 Tbnh Wiring Diagram is to ensure accurate and reliable electrical connections. Without it, miswiring can lead to malfunctions, equipment damage, and safety hazards. The diagram typically illustrates:

  • The terminal layout of the 1756-TBCH block.
  • The specific function of each terminal (e.g., input, output, common, power).
  • The type of signal expected at each terminal (e.g., 24VDC, 120VAC, analog).
  • Grounding and shielding requirements.

This information is vital during initial installation, maintenance, and any troubleshooting scenarios. The importance of having the correct 1756 Tbnh Wiring Diagram readily available cannot be overstated , as it directly impacts the performance and longevity of the automation system.
